Flow: Aprimo ? OpenText Trading Grid Cartographer
When Aprimo campaign plans move into execution, integration architects can use Trading Grid Cartographer to map the external partner connections required for campaign delivery, such as distributors, agencies, print vendors, or retail networks. Aprimo provides the campaign brief, asset version, market, and channel requirements, while Cartographer documents the B2B data flows and dependencies needed to distribute approved content through partner systems.
Business value: Reduces launch delays by exposing partner integration dependencies early, improving coordination between marketing operations and integration teams.

Flow: OpenText Trading Grid Cartographer ? Aprimo
When a partner reports missing, outdated, or malformed marketing content, Cartographer can identify the exact integration path and failure point, then reference the originating asset or campaign record in Aprimo. This helps operations teams determine whether the issue is caused by a mapping error, a partner endpoint change, or an asset version problem. Aprimo provides the authoritative content status, approval state, and publication history.
Business value: Shortens incident resolution time and reduces the business impact of failed content distribution.

Flow: OpenText Trading Grid Cartographer ? Aprimo
When a partner endpoint, API contract, or EDI mapping changes in Trading Grid Cartographer, marketing operations teams can be notified if the change affects campaign distribution, asset syndication, or regional publishing in Aprimo. This allows campaign managers to adjust timelines, update content packages, or revalidate distribution rules before launch.
Business value: Aligns integration changes with marketing schedules and avoids campaign disruption caused by technical updates.
